What is the maximum and minimum numbers of partners in case of partnership business?
As per the Companies Act, 2013 the maximum number of members in a partnership firm is 100. The minimum number of partners should be atleast 2. The maximum number of members for a firm carrying banking business is 10.
What is the minimum and maximum number of partners in partnership firm?
The Central Government has prescribed maximum number of partners in a firm to be 50 vide Rule 10 of the Companies (Miscellaneous) Rules,2014. Thus, in effect, a partnership firm cannot have more than 50 members”.

Can a limited partner be an employee in a partnership?
A partnership can also have limited partners, who are not liable for debts and obligations but receive income like other partners. Limited partners cannot take an active part in the management or operation of the company, which generally means that employees cannot be limited partners.
When is a partnership a good option for employee ownership?
If there are only a few employees at the company who have a close working relationship with each other, a partnership might be a workable and inexpensive way to share ownership. When this is not the case, partnerships will not be a good option for employee ownership.
How are matters related to the ordinary business operations of a partnership decided?
Matters relating to the ordinary business operations of the partnership are decided by a majority of the partners. Of course, some partners can own a greater share of the entity than other partners, in which case their vote counts according to their percentage ownership–much like voting of shares in a corporation.
